Hi,I have a integer field (0) but when i put value 10000 in it it will display it as 10,000 i want to display it without comma.I have selected number field because i need to select Max number from it and add 1 in Max number for new entry. Can any body help me how i can do it in ODOO 9.

The widget="char" works for me.
<field name="number" widget="char"/>
I think the widget="char" is the best option since it works also in Odoo 17.
<field name="number" options="{'format': 0}" /> does not work in Odoo 17.
widget="char" only work in form view but not work in tree view
You can use the options attribute disable numeric formatting:
<field name="number" options="{'format': 0}" />
This way will work across all the view types in V15.
<field name="id" widget="integer" options="{'format': 0}"/>
Its separator based on your language you can change/remove from Language.(To do : Setting > Translation > Your LANGUAGE and change/remove Thousand Separator)
Working but it affected all the float fields, I need this only a Integer field.
For only integer, there is no any direct way. You need to change framework code (probably in format.js file)

On a Kanban (for example), you can do this:
<span t-esc="record.id.raw_value"/>
